    I’m running Windows 11 Pro 23H2 Build 22631.3880. For the past few weeks I’ve been experiencing erratic behaviour when using the mouse. It happens in all Apps – for example in Firefox I have to try multiple times to get a drop down menu to stay open, in Outlook if i select a message in the Inbox to drag it to another folder it opens the message, trying to select text in a Word document can take multiple tries and sometimes jumbles the text I’m trying to select – the list goes on.

    I was using a Logitec M310 wireless mouse so I switched to an older basic Dell USB attached mouse. No change. I’ve tried multiple USB slots with both devices and that doesn’t help either.

    I’ve tried multiple settings of the double-click speed again no change.

    The driver is the same old driver from 2006

    Device Manager shows 2 HID compliant mouse entries, one for the USB attached mouse and one showing Location on Programmable Support for Mouse. Both use the same driver and Device Status is “Working properly”

    Is anyone else seeing these issues? Any suggestions on how to fix?
